Both of you are aware that John Carpenter’s The Thing is a remake of a well reviewed project, right?
Yes it's a remake of The Thing From Another World and Carpenter took a run of the mill 1950's overly melodramatic scifi movie and turned it into a modern horror masterpiece.

I've never watched the black and white movie but was under the impression that they were very different interpretations and the connection was the Who Goes There novella. I probably should double back and give it a look.
The Thing From Another World is definitely worth a watch just because of the themes it was working with and some fo the cool for the time directing techniques the director used.

But it's not a great movie and if 1950s style acting isn't your thing then you'll probably hate it.

TREMORS: SHRIEKER ISLAND
When a nature preserve in the Solomon Islands is infiltrated by Graboids, Ass Blasters, and Shriekers, two of the preserve's top scientists recruit Burt Gummer, monster hunter extraordinaire, to eradicate the infestation. While there, Burt picks up a potential new protégé and encounters lost love.

Grandpa bites it in creepy new clip from Shudder's vampire horror flick, The Shed



The Shed opens its demented doors starting Thursday, Aug. 27, and revolves around a teen named Stan and his best buddy Dommer, who must endure unrelenting torment from mouth-breathing bullies at high school. However, that all soon changes when they discover a bloodthirsty vampiric creature that resides in a humble country shed. Now the murderous demon that's taken refuge inside the shack will help them take revenge when they hatch a sinister plan.
